Knowing What Your Credit Score Is
One thing that many people do not know much about until it is too late is their credit score. In fact, many people (especially younger people) do not even know that they have a credit score. Lucky for the younger generation there are people that are teaching the young to watch out for and to keep an eye on their credit scores.
When it comes to making purchases of any sort, one of the main things that creditors will look at is your credit score. In fact, not only do they look at what your credit score is, but they also look at how you've dealt with your credit in the past as well as what is on your credit report.
Many times lenders will base the giving of a loan by what is on your credit report as well as what the credit score is. Therefore, it is best to know what your credit score is as well as keeping it to a good number.
Besides knowing that your past and present financial situation is based upon a number that is rating you, there is more to know about your credit score other than it being a number. In fact, one thing that many people are finding out is that the credit score number is a way of showing how responsible or irresponsible a person is with their credit; however, in the case of your credit score, the higher the number the better.
You will want to make sure that your credit score is above 650 in order to get great offers on loans and credit cards.
If you are not aware of what your credit score is, then it is time that you do. In fact, there are many different reasons as to why you should know about your score. One of the most important reasons to know what your credit score is so that you know how your credit is standing with the financial world, whether or not you can get approved for credit cards or loans.
Another reason why it is a good idea to get a copy of your credit report/score is so that you can make sure that nobody has stolen your identity.
When it comes to getting a copy of your credit score, the best place that you can go to is the national credit bureau, whether they have 3 major credit bureaus watching people's credit. The major credit agencies are Experian, Trans Union and Equifax, and they can be directed either by the phone or on the internet.
Many people do not find out what their credit score is until it is too late, however, if you have the opportunity to keep an eye on it before anything happens, don't let it happen to you. Your credit score is a very important number that you will want to keep good.
